
Bill Belichick's Surprising AcroYoga Adventures
In an unexpected display of flexibility—both physical and metaphorical—72-year-old NFL coaching legend Bill Belichick has been spotted engaging in AcroYoga with his 24-year-old girlfriend, Jordan Hudson, on the beaches of Jupiter, Florida. Images and videos from their beach outings have gone viral, captivating audiences as they marvel at the unlikely pairing against a backdrop of sun and surf.
The Rise of AcroYoga: Fitness for All Ages
AcroYoga combines acrobatics and conventional yoga, allowing partners to demonstrate strength and balance through dynamic poses. While this trendy practice may seem daunting, it's incredibly rewarding. Many proponents hail its benefits for flexibility, strength, and even relationship bonding.
